Output 806d11275dd0e180348cc3fd21183ed1598f2e361ee926a7efafd07116543d7a:1

value
1271420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7272db4734138cfbaeb0cb07eee98ff96f70ef8b OP_EQUAL
address
3C8AYnXdbEFQ3FeNpebo2eqjTAYzXkqtek
transaction
806d11275dd0e180348cc3fd21183ed1598f2e361ee926a7efafd07116543d7a
confirmations
306920
spent
true